\name{xgb.DMatrix}
\alias{xgb.DMatrix}
\title{Contruct xgb.DMatrix object}
\usage{
xgb.DMatrix(data, info = list(), missing = NA, ...)
}
\arguments{
\item{data}{a \code{matrix} object, a \code{dgCMatrix} object or a character representing a filename}
\item{info}{a list of information of the xgb.DMatrix object}
\item{missing}{Missing is only used when input is dense matrix, pick a float
value that represents missing value. Sometime a data use 0 or other extreme value to represents missing values.}
\item{...}{other information to pass to \code{info}.}
}
\description{
Contruct xgb.DMatrix object from dense matrix, sparse matrix
or local file (that was created previously by saving an \code{xgb.DMatrix}).
}
\examples{
data(agaricus.train, package='xgboost')
train <- agaricus.train
dtrain <- xgb.DMatrix(train$data, label=train$label)
xgb.DMatrix.save(dtrain, 'xgb.DMatrix.data')
dtrain <- xgb.DMatrix('xgb.DMatrix.data')
}
